What Can Be Recycled?


Before you start using recycling bins, it’s crucial to know what materials you can put into them. Commonly recyclable materials include:


Paper: Newspapers, magazines, envelopes, junk mail, phone books, and cardboard.

Plastics: Bottles, jugs, and some food containers. Look for the recycling symbols and numbers on the bottom to identify recyclable types.

Glass: Bottles and jars.

Metals: Aluminum cans, tin cans, and sometimes scrap metal.


However, not everything is recyclable. Items typically not accepted include polystyrene foam cups and containers, plastic bags, and broken glass. Always check with your recycling service to get a specific list of accepted materials.

Placement and Labeling of Bins


Effective recycling also depends on how and where bins are placed. Bins should be conveniently located where waste is most often generated—near printers and copiers in offices, or in the kitchen for households. Proper labeling is crucial to ensure that everyone knows what materials go into each bin.
